Zimbabwe's NRZ seeks mining rights on 1.7 million hectares of land in South Africa, previously jointly-used.

Zimbabwe's National Railways (NRZ) is seeking to claim mining rights from 1.7 million hectares of land in South Africa, previously designated for joint use between Zimbabwe, Zambia, and South Africa. The land is historically linked to Cecil John Rhodes, and NRZ claims that South Africa has been evading meetings to discuss the issue. Zimbabwe argues for equitable distribution of resources in the region.
